The XTPC Systems R500 NVMe SSD, model 2T0-R500-2230, boasts an impressive set of specifications, featuring a 2TB flash memory size, PCIe x 4 interface, and a MaxioTec controller, making it an attractive option for those seeking high-performance storage solutions. Regarding performance benchmarks, this SSD delivers read and write speeds of up to 7400 MB/s and 6500 MB/s, respectively, making it suitable for demanding applications. Product Specifications

The XTPC Systems R500 NVMe SSD, model 2T0-R500-2230, guarantees an impressive set of specifications, featuring a 2TB flash memory size, PCIE x 4 hard drive interface, and a MaxioTec controller.

SpecificationDetailImpact
Flash Memory Size2TBAmple storage for demanding applications
Hard Drive InterfacePCIE x 4High-speed data transfer
ControllerMaxioTecEfficient data management
NAND Type232-Layer 3D QLCEnhanced performance and durability
Form Factor2230Compact design for easy installation

Is the R500 NVME SSD Compatible With Older PCIE Gen 2 Slots?

As the digital landscape unfolds, compatibility queries arise. To answer the question, the R500 NVMe SSD's PCIe x4 interface can operate in older PCIe Gen 2 slots, but expect speed throttling due to slot limitations, capping performance at PCIe Gen 2 speeds.
